Arduino 原理图绘制
介绍
Arduino是一款开源的电子原型平台,广泛应用于各种电子项目中。要理解Arduino的工作原理,首先需要掌握如何绘制其原理图。原理图是电路设计的蓝图,它展示了电路中各个组件的连接方式。通过绘制原理图,你可以清晰地了解电路的运行逻辑,并为后续的硬件搭建打下基础。
什么是原理图?
原理图是一种用符号表示电路连接关系的图形。它使用标准化的符号来表示电子元件(如电阻、电容、晶体管等),并通过线条表示这些元件之间的连接。原理图不涉及元件的物理布局,而是专注于电路的逻辑结构。
绘制原理图的基本步骤
1. 选择绘图工具
绘制原理图的第一步是选择合适的工具。常用的工具包括:
- Fritzing:适合初学者,界面友好。
- KiCad:功能强大,适合复杂的电路设计。
- Eagle:广泛应用于专业电路设计。
2. 了解元件符号
在绘制原理图之前,你需要熟悉常见的电子元件符号。以下是一些常见的元件符号:
- 电阻:用锯齿线表示。
- 电容:用两条平行线表示。
- LED:用箭头和圆圈表示。
- Arduino:通常用一个矩形表示,标注引脚名称。
3. 绘制电路连接
使用绘图工具将元件符号放置在画布上,并用线条连接它们。确保连接线清晰、准确,避免交叉和混淆。
4. 标注元件参数
在原理图中标注元件的参数(如电阻值、电容值等),以便后续的硬件搭建。
5. 检查电路逻辑
完成原理图后,仔细检查电路的逻辑是否正确,确保没有短路或断路。
实际案例:LED闪烁电路
让我们通过一个简单的LED闪烁电路来实践原理图绘制。
电路描述
该电路使用Arduino控制一个LED的闪烁。LED通过一个220Ω的电阻连接到Arduino的数字引脚。
原理图绘制步骤
- 放置Arduino符号:在画布上放置Arduino符号,并标注引脚名称(如D13、GND)。
- 放置LED符号:将LED符号放置在Arduino符号旁边。
- 放置电阻符号:在LED和Arduino之间放置一个220Ω的电阻符号。
- 连接电路:用线条将Arduino的D13引脚连接到电阻,电阻连接到LED的正极,LED的负极连接到Arduino的GND引脚。
- 标注参数:在电阻符号旁边标注“220Ω”。
代码示例
cpp
void setup() {
pinMode(13, OUTPUT); // 设置D13引脚为输出模式
}
void loop() {
digitalWrite(13, HIGH); // 点亮LED
delay(1000); // 等待1秒
digitalWrite(13, LOW); // 熄灭LED
delay(1000); // 等待1秒
}
输入与输出
- 输入:无外部输入。
- 输出:LED每隔1秒闪烁一次。
总结
通过本文,你学习了如何绘制Arduino的原理图,并通过一个简单的LED闪烁电路进行了实践。原理图是电路设计的基础,掌握它可以帮助你更好地理解和设计电子电路。
附加资源与练习
- 练习:尝试绘制一个包含多个LED的电路,并使用Arduino控制它们的闪烁顺序。
- 资源:
提示
在绘制复杂电路时,建议先绘制草稿,再逐步完善。这样可以避免遗漏或错误。